What is Tender Document?

A tender document, also known as a bid document or request for proposal (RFP), is a crucial component of the procurement process. It is a formal written statement that provides detailed information about the requirements, terms, and conditions of a project or service that needs to be procured. The tender document serves as a guide for potential vendors or contractors who are interested in submitting their bids to fulfill the project requirements.

What are the types of Tender Document?

There are various types of tender documents depending on the nature of the project or service being procured. Some common types include:

Open Tender: This type of tender allows any interested vendor or contractor to submit their bids. It encourages competition and transparency.
Selective Tender: In this type, the procuring organization invites only a selected number of vendors or contractors to submit their bids. These vendors are usually pre-qualified based on certain criteria.
Single-Stage Tender: Here, the entire tender process, from submission of bids to evaluation, is conducted in a single stage.
Two-Stage Tender: This type involves two stages - the first stage is the submission of technical proposals, and the second stage is the submission of financial proposals by shortlisted vendors.
Negotiated Tender: In certain cases, the procuring organization directly negotiates with a specific vendor or contractor instead of conducting a competitive bidding process.

How to complete Tender Document

Completing a tender document requires careful attention to detail to ensure accuracy and compliance. Here are some steps to follow:

01
Read the tender document thoroughly to understand the project requirements, terms, and conditions.
02
Gather all the necessary information and documents required to complete the tender, such as financial statements, certificates, references, etc.
03
Fill in the required information accurately, paying close attention to any formatting or submission guidelines.
04
Attach all the requested supporting documents as per the instructions provided.
05
Review and double-check the completed tender document for any errors or missing information.
06
Submit the tender document within the specified deadline either physically or electronically, depending on the submission method mentioned in the tender document.

The tender is a way of getting resources that will commence a project. A tender is also a package of documents comprising various topics (ex. instructions to bidder). This also includes the scope of works, contract conditions, and technical specifications.
An Invitation To Tender (ITT) template is a procurement document prepared by agencies who wish to receive tenders from contractors or vendors. An Invitation To Tender (also known as an ITT) generally includes a costing, time estimate, and specifications of what's required from the bidder.

Elements of a Tender Cover Letter A short introduction thanking the organisation for inviting your company to tender. A unique reason why you should be given the job. A commitment statement to making the contract a success. An administrative note on some aspect of the tender can be included.
What is tender writing? Bid writing or tender writing is the process of creating a strong application to win work, a response to a buyer's requirement, quite often through a formal process – also known as the tender process.
